Output 58127817ed5953b293f745dbff85bfe17df5dea2e2f0f379becbbe5c30e23cfa:1

value
4243612070
script pubkey
OP_0 OP_PUSHBYTES_20 dd1fe2fab4e19818daa5e5f7b51dccb7296fac35
address
tb1qm5079745uxvp3k49uhmm28wvku5kltp4uvqp9f
transaction
58127817ed5953b293f745dbff85bfe17df5dea2e2f0f379becbbe5c30e23cfa